Warning Signs You Need Under Carpet Water Extraction
Catching these warning signs early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ore these red flags: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
A persistent musty smell can be a sign of hidden water damage. Don’t ignore these odors, as they can show mold growth and health risks.
Buckling or Warping Carpet
Noticeable buckling or warping of your carpet can be a sign of water accumulation under your carpet. Address this issue before it becomes a costly problem.
Water Stains on Ceiling or Walls
Suspicious water stains on your ceiling or walls can show hidden water damage. Take action quickly to prevent further damage.
Peeling Paint or Warped Baseboards
Peeling paint or warped baseboards can be signs of water damage that’s gone undetected for too long. Address this issue before it becomes a costly problem.
Mold or Mildew Growth
Mold or mildew growth is a sign of water damage that’s gone unchecked. Take action quickly to prevent health issues and costly repairs.
Unusual Sounds or Clicks
Unusual sounds or clicks from your flooring can show hidden water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can show further damage.

Under Carpet Water Extraction Cost in Monetta, SC
The cost of under carpet water extraction in Monetta, SC var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are not guarantees, as every situation is unique. But, with our transparent pricing and free estimates, you can count on us to provide an honest assessment of the costs involved.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Water Extraction | $500-$2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and equipment need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000-$5,000 | Time required to dry the area, equipment needed, and labor costs |
| Moisture Inspection and Testing | Free-$500 | Complexity of the job, equipment needed, and labor costs |
